The U.S. Sentencing Commission has not conducted a full-scale review of U.S. sentencing law since 1991.
12:40 PM Nov 13th
from web
-
In 1991 there were only 60 mandatory-minimum laws.Now there are about 170.
12:39 PM Nov 13th
from web
-
Since enacting mandatory minimum sentencing, the federal inmate population has risen from 24,000 in 1980 to 209,000 in 2009.
